Hormel Foods (HRL) Misses Q1 EPS by 1c

February 23, 2017 6:32 AM

Hormel Foods (NYSE: HRL) reported Q1 EPS of $0.44, $0.01 worse than the analyst estimate of $0.45. Revenue for the quarter came in at $2.3 billion versus the consensus estimate of $2.28 billion.

First Quarter

"I'm proud of our team's ability to drive earnings growth for the 15th consecutive quarter," said Jim Snee, president and chief executive officer. "Our adjusted sales and volume performance for the quarter was solid with sales up 3 percent and volume up 5 percent."

"Earnings at Jennie-O Turkey Store declined compared to last year as turkey commodity prices were lower than we expected. However, demand for JENNIE-O® branded products continues to be strong," Snee said. "Refrigerated Foods was able to grow earnings four percent on excellent value-added sales growth despite the divestiture of the Farmer John business. Our International segment also delivered earnings growth fueled by strong pork exports."
